An HMI (Human-Machine Interface) image library is a centralized collection of graphical assets—such as icons, symbols, and animations—used to design the visual interface through which operators interact with industrial machines and automation systems. These libraries are essential for creating clear, functional dashboards that help monitor real-time data, manage alarms, and optimize industrial processes. Key Components of an HMI Image Library

2. Problem Statement
| Challenge | Description | |-----------|-------------| | Inconsistent semantics | Red “stop” icon from different sources may have different shapes, colors, or animation behaviors. | | Format fragmentation | Projects mix PNG, BMP, SVG, WMF, and proprietary symbol formats (e.g., .sym). | | Poor scalability | No central versioning → multiple outdated copies of the same pump symbol. | | Loss of metadata | Image files lack tags (pressure rating, fluid type, safety class). | | Device constraints | Some HMIs have limited color depth or memory; generic images fail at runtime. | hmi image library
